Obsidian, a type of volcanic glass, has been a coveted material across cultures for centuries. Its mesmerizing iridescence and intricate patterns make it a prized possession for collectors, jewelers, and artists alike.

In ancient civilizations, obsidian was used for everything from ritualistic objects to sharp blades, reflecting its significance in daily life and spirituality.
